Updating WhatsApp via Google Play Store

Opening the Play Store

Locate the Play Store app icon on your Android home screen or app drawer. It’s usually a colourful shopping bag icon. Tap the icon to open the Google Play Store application.

Searching for WhatsApp

Once inside the Play Store, you’ll find a search bar at the top of the screen. Type “WhatsApp” into the search bar and press the search button (or the equivalent on your keyboard). This will search the Play Store for the official WhatsApp application.

Initiating the Update

The WhatsApp app should appear at the top of the search results. Tap on the WhatsApp app listing. If an update is available, you’ll see a button that says “Update.” Tap this button to begin the download and installation process. The progress will be displayed on the screen.

Post-Update Verification

After the update finishes, a notification should appear on your screen confirming a successful update. To ensure everything is running smoothly, open the WhatsApp application. Check for any newly added features or interface changes.

Troubleshooting WhatsApp Update Issues

Updating apps, even a popular one like WhatsApp, might encounter hiccups occasionally. Let’s explore some common problems and their solutions:

Slow or Stuck Update

  • Check Your Internet Connection: A slow or unstable internet connection often causes these issues. Ensure you have access to a stable Wi-Fi connection or an adequately powerful mobile data network.
  • Restart Your Phone: Often a simple solution, restarting your Android phone will clear any corrupted memory and allow the update to start again Fresh start power off your phone, waiting completely, then switch it back. Also Try switching mobile data or WiFi connection
  • Clear Play Store Cache and Data: Go to your Android settings, find the “Apps” section, locate the Play Store app in it, force stops and selects clears cache and data, restarting the phone

Keeping WhatsApp Updated Automatically

Enable play store automatic updates For an Easy Way. Enable this so automatic updates takes place periodically

Enabling Auto-Updates

  • Navigate to Play Store Settings: Open Play Store, press the three Vertical dotted lines and proceed to the settings
  • Find the “Auto-update apps” option: Locate In the Menu or app Settings Section You can Change these based Upon your devices auto update selection option.
  • Select “Auto-update apps over Wi-Fi” or “Auto-update apps at any time”: This is determined solely by Personal needs , depending Upon WiFi usage as opposed to using Data For these cases. Choosing Wifi option ensures No Extra Cost.
